Techniques to Remove Bright Spots & Improve Your Product Pictures

Conquering glare can be a major challenge when taking item photos. Strong light showing up off materials creates distracting highlights that cover details. To address this, try adjusting your source of light to avoid direct light. Use a diffuser, such as the softbox or white sheet, to spread the light uniformly. You can also use a polarizing filter on your lens to reduce reflected light. Finally, retouching your images in Product shadow and reflection applications like Photoshop can assist you to remove any remaining bright spots and showcase your goods' true beauty.

Turning Photo to Promote: Useful Secrets for Item Image Refining & Placement

Elevate your online storefront with stunning product visuals! Low-quality images can lose potential buyers, so mastering simple image editing and strategic merchandise placement is necessary. Start with bright lighting - natural light is generally best. Next, utilize adjustment tools to improve color, remove blemishes, and enhance details. Consider these key points:

  • Cut your images to highlight the good effectively.
  • Utilize a consistent background for a clean look.
  • Try with different angles and perspectives to reveal all aspects of the good.
  • Pay attention to design - use the principle of thirds for a visually result.

Ultimately, high-quality product images create trust and increase sales!
